Stability

The type of wheels you choose will be important if you are planning to take your pushchair over rough terrain or off-road. Larger wheels provide better suspension for a smoother ride and may help you cope with obstacles like kerbs stones or cobbles more easily than smaller ones. Some models also have a lockable front wheel that can provide extra stability on uneven ground.

You can also choose a pushchair with foam-filled never-flat tyres. They are more puncture resistant than standard rubber tyres. These tyres may cost a little more than air-filled ones but you will save money on tyres that need to be replaced and also time waiting at the garage or service station.

If you plan to take your pushchair on rough terrain or on uneven or hilly surfaces, a single front wheel might be a problem. This is especially the case in the case of carrying heavy bags or walking through the mud. Some manufacturers have created pushchairs with a centre-of-gravity that is located closer to the seat to keep the weight off the rear wheels.
